public AutopilotConfiguration(Microsoft.Graph.WindowsAutopilotDeploymentProfile profile, Microsoft.Graph.Organization organization) { Comment_File = "Offline Autopilot Profile " + profile.DisplayName; Version = 2049; ZtdCorrelationId = profile.Id; if (profile.ODataType.Equals("#microsoft.graph.activeDirectoryWindowsAutopilotDeploymentProfile")) { CloudAssignedDomainJoinMethod = 1; } else { CloudAssignedDomainJoinMethod = 0; } if (profile.DeviceNameTemplate.Length > 0) { CloudAssignedDeviceName = profile.DeviceNameTemplate; } CloudAssignedOobeConfig = 8 + 256; if (profile.OutOfBoxExperienceSettings.UserType.Equals("standard")) { CloudAssignedOobeConfig += 2; } if ((bool)profile.OutOfBoxExperienceSettings.HidePrivacySettings) { CloudAssignedOobeConfig += 4; } if ((bool)profile.OutOfBoxExperienceSettings.HideEULA) { CloudAssignedOobeConfig += 16; } if ((bool)profile.OutOfBoxExperienceSettings.SkipKeyboardSelectionPage) { CloudAssignedOobeConfig += 1024; } if (profile.OutOfBoxExperienceSettings.DeviceUsageType.Equals("shared")) { CloudAssignedOobeConfig += 32 + 64; } if (profile.Language.Length > 0) { CloudAssignedLanguage = profile.Language; } if ((bool)profile.OutOfBoxExperienceSettings.HideEscapeLink) { CloudAssignedForcedEnrollment = 1; } else { CloudAssignedForcedEnrollment = 0; } CloudAssignedTenantId = organization.Id; foreach (VerifiedDomain domain in organization.VerifiedDomains) { if ((bool)domain.IsDefault) { CloudAssignedTenantDomain = domain.Name; } } int hideEscapeLink = 0; if (profile.OutOfBoxExperienceSettings.HideEscapeLink.HasValue) { hideEscapeLink = 1; } // Nest a ZeroTouchConfig within the CloudAssignedAadServerData object -> required for the JSON ZeroTouchConfig touchConfig = new ZeroTouchConfig(CloudAssignedTenantDomain, hideEscapeLink); CloudAssignedAadServerData zeroTouchConfig = new CloudAssignedAadServerData(touchConfig); // Serialize ZeroTouchConfig as JSON string this.CloudAssignedAadServerData = JsonConvert.SerializeObject(zeroTouchConfig, new JsonSerializerSettings() { NullValueHandling = NullValueHandling.Ignore } ); }
